Advanced Financial Accounting

Your second year will likely introduce you to advanced topics in financial accounting. This could include studying consolidated financial statements, complex transactions, and the application of international accounting standards. Familiarizing yourself with these topics will not only enhance your understanding but also prepare you for the more complex financial analysis you'll encounter later in your studies.

International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S)

IFRS is a globally recognized accounting standard that many countries adopt. Understanding IFRS is crucial as it allows you to compare financial statements of companies from different countries. Your second year might involve studying the key differences between IFRS and local accounting standards, and how to apply IFRS in practice.

To understand IFRS better, try to apply it to real-world scenarios. This could involve analyzing the financial statements of multinational companies and comparing their accounting practices under IFRS and local standards.

Complex Transactions

Your second year will likely introduce you to complex transactions such as leases, provisions, and revenue recognition. Understanding how to account for these transactions is vital as they can significantly impact a company's financial position and performance.

To grasp complex transactions, it's helpful to break them down into their component parts and understand the economic substance behind them. This will help you apply the appropriate accounting treatment and understand the impact on the financial statements.

Corporate Finance

Corporate finance is a core subject in your Finance BBS degree that focuses on the financial decisions made by firms. In your second year, you might study topics such as capital budgeting, long-term financing, and dividend policy. Understanding these topics will help you analyze and evaluate the financial decisions made by companies.

To excel in corporate finance, it's important to understand the underlying economic principles and how they apply to different scenarios. Regularly practicing problems and staying updated with real-world corporate finance news can enhance your understanding and application of these concepts.

Capital Budgeting

Capital budgeting involves evaluating long-term projects or investments. Your second year might involve studying different capital budgeting techniques such as net present value (NPV), internal rate of return (IRR), and payback period. Understanding these techniques will help you evaluate the profitability and feasibility of long-term projects.

To understand capital budgeting better, try to apply these techniques to real-world projects. This could involve analyzing the financial viability of a new product launch, a plant expansion, or a merger and acquisition.

Long-Term Financing

Long-term financing involves raising funds for long-term assets such as plant, property, and equipment. Your second year might involve studying different long-term financing sources such as debt, equity, and leases. Understanding these sources will help you analyze a company's capital structure and its cost of capital.

To understand long-term financing better, try to analyze the capital structure of different companies. This could involve comparing the cost of capital of companies in different industries or with different capital structures.
